How did Thorzain get 30 supply ahead 12 minutes in with ghosts out, better upgrades, and more harvesters.. I mean, what the hell?

Then the guy ends up with 13 ghosts and still more supply at the end.. I haven't seen a macro stomping of that magnitude in a long time.


Anyone, please? I refuse to believe one can be soo much better at macro, what happened ?_?


Hero's build is extremely greedy and meant to gain map control, so it skips standard production for a fast third and blink (I imagine it is supposed to feign 4 gate pressure). Thorzain did a standard two medivac push with stim and wiped out most of Hero's army, and from there he just got more stuff.


What confuses me is that thorzain was up 15? supply when hero started building his 3rd


Hero put down his twilight council extremely quickly, just after his 2nd and 3rd gates. And he cut his production severely to get a high enough probe count and the third.

this tournament format is sooooo dumb. why do this when every other team tourney follows the same format?

Why do the same format as everyone else?

Because it quite obviously works... ever heard of the GSTL? that format works pretty well i've heard.

You're implying that this format doesn't work?

This format was used for more than five years in BW Proleague, and it's a great standard and staple format. The all-kill format (what GSTL and IPL TAC use) is a good format as well, but it doesn't allow for the kind of intense preparation the Ace match format does.

They both work. If you don't like this format, then that's really just you. I prefer the Ace format. OH NO.
